The course is an introduction to two-dimensional numerical modeling of wave-structure interaction, including:
- Active wave generation and absorption
- Mesh generation with CORAL
- Application of IH2VOF to slope dikes
- Application of IH2VOF to vertical dikes
- Display of calculated results using IH2VOF-GUI
At the end of the course, the student will be able to:
– Simulate the hydrodynamic processes of the breaker zone and wave interaction with coastal structures, including random sea states and considering conventional or non-conventional multilayer coastal structures.
– Analyze the functionality and stability of coastal structures: wave reflection and transmission, wave evolution on coastal structures, wave dissipation, overtopping discharge and wave-induced forces and moments.
– Visualization of results using the IH2VOF-GUI.
